Description
The last of the giulietta speeder series, this Giulia 1600 was launched at the end of 1965. The serial number is AR392468. It benefits from the modifications planned for the Giulietta Sprint GT, i. e. a 1600cc 110 bhp engine, front disc brakes and 2 Weber 45 carburettors giving it 110 bhp. Delivered new in Italy, it was imported into France in 1983 and was owned by the same family until 2023 (including Olivier Fisch, Director of International Automobile Communications). It was the subject of an article alongside its rival, the Porsche 356, in the June 2013 issue of RETROVISEUR magazine (included in the car's file).
The basic restoration work was carried out in 2006 and 2011 (invoices supplied) by: TECNICA AUTO in Paris for the engine, gearbox and brakes, ODS AUTOMOBILES in Asnières for the bodywork: thermal stripping, replacement of corroded parts, full paintwork in the original colour, treatment of the underbody, ESPACE CENTURY in CHILLY-MAZARIN for routine maintenance, electrical work, etc.
In 2024, in addition to routine maintenance, the engine was fitted with 123 IGNITION electronic ignition, a new exhaust system and 4 adjustable KONI shock absorbers. The upholstery is new, black with red piping, as is the complete set of carpets supplied by RETRO ROSSO; a tonneau cover was made from black alpaca fabric for the bonnet.
